Changing Blog Address Back

Changed my blog address recently but having second reservations about it and would like to change it back to my previous blog address (which I still kept active). How can I do this?
The blog I need help with is: (visible only to logged in users)
-
You won’t be able to just transfer the site to your old address using the Change Address function you used before, since it will just tell you that that site already exists.
So what you’ll need to do, is export and then import, all the contents from your new site to your old one (providing you kept it active of course). Once you’ve done that you can either make the new site (the one you don’t want) private (which is preferred in case you want it again at some point – Settings -> Reading), or you can permanently delete it meaning you can’t get the URL back ever (Tools ->Delete Site)

I am also wondering, when I changed my blog address for the first time to this new one, do all my followers transition over to the new blog address URL or are they only able to access the previous one in which they originally subscribed to?
I haven’t had anyone access my blog in a week (through looking at my stats) and thus would just like to change my blog address to the previous one I had so that my followers are able to access my new (and old posts) if that is the case?
PS Thanks for the above help. It is very handy to know! -
Yes, the followers transition to the new site. Unfortunately, when you change URLs you start from scratch when it comes to search engine ranking.
